Indicators and Signs of Carbon Monoxide Poisoning
Carbon monoxide poisoning usually presents subtly, making early detection difficult. Recognizing the signs is vital for fast motion. Frequent indicators embrace headache, dizziness, weak spot, nausea, vomiting, and shortness of breath. In extreme circumstances, CO poisoning can result in lack of consciousness and even loss of life. Early intervention is significant when these signs are noticed.

Beneficial Areas for Carbon Monoxide Detectors
Correct placement of CO detectors is vital for his or her effectiveness. Detectors must be strategically put in in particular areas to maximise their protection and guarantee immediate detection of any potential leaks. Place detectors on each stage of your private home, together with close to bedrooms, hallways, and areas the place home equipment are positioned. Particularly, set up detectors close to the areas the place air conditioners and different fuel home equipment are positioned.

Carbon Monoxide Detection Strategies
Numerous strategies exist for detecting CO, every with its personal strengths and limitations. Selecting the best methodology depends upon the particular wants and circumstances.
Detection Methodology | Effectiveness | Execs | Cons |
---|---|---|---|
Carbon Monoxide Detectors | Excessive | Early warning system, comparatively cheap | Could require periodic alternative |
Skilled CO Testing | Excessive | Complete evaluation, expert evaluation | Greater value, could require scheduling |
DIY CO Testing Kits | Reasonable | Handy, comparatively inexpensive | Accuracy can range, is probably not as complete as skilled testing |
This desk gives a comparative overview of varied strategies. Take into account the trade-offs between value, comfort, and accuracy when selecting a detection methodology. Common upkeep and correct set up are essential for all strategies to make sure dependable efficiency.
